def pekkoConnectorProject(projectId: String,
moduleName: String,
additionalSettings: sbt.Def.SettingsDefinition*): Project = {
import com.typesafe.tools.mima.core._
Project(id = projectId, base = file(projectId))
.enablePlugins(AutomateHeaderPlugin, ReproducibleBuildsPlugin)
.disablePlugins(SitePlugin)
.settings(
name := s"pekko-connectors-$projectId",
licenses := List(License.Apache2),
AutomaticModuleName.settings(s"pekko.stream.connectors.$moduleName"),
mimaPreviousArtifacts := Set(
organization.value %% name.value % previousStableVersion.value
.getOrElse("0.0.0")),
mimaBinaryIssueFilters ++= Seq(
ProblemFilters.exclude[Problem]("*.impl.*"),
// generated code
ProblemFilters.exclude[Problem]("com.google.*")),
Test / parallelExecution := false)
.settings(additionalSettings: _*)
.dependsOn(testkit % Test)
}
def internalProject(projectId: String, additionalSettings: sbt.Def.SettingsDefinition*): Project =
Project(id = projectId, base = file(projectId))
.enablePlugins(AutomateHeaderPlugin)
.disablePlugins(SitePlugin, MimaPlugin)
.settings(name := s"pekko-connectors-$projectId", publish / skip := true)
.settings(additionalSettings: _*)
